在Android开发中,inflate是一个常用的方法,用于将一个XML布局文件转换成相应的View对象。其用法如下:1. 获取La
在Android开发中,inflate是一个常用的方法,用于将一个XML布局文件转换成相应的View对象。其用法如下:
1. 获取LayoutInflater对象:
```java
LayoutInflater inflater = (LayoutInflater) context.getSystemService(Context.LAYOUT_INFLATER_SERVICE);
```
2. 使用inflate方法将XML布局文件转换成View对象:
```java
View view = inflater.inflate(R.layout.layout_name, parent, false);
```
- R.layout.layout_name:表示要转换的XML布局文件的资源ID;
- parent:表示要将View添加到的父容器,一般是传入null;
- false:表示是否将生成的View添加到父容器中,一般传入false。
3. 使用生成的View对象:
```java
// 通过View对象找到布局中的其他控件
TextView textView = view.findViewById(R.id.text_view_id);
```
通过inflate方法,我们可以将定义好的XML布局文件转换成相应的View对象,进而可以通过该View对象找到布局中的其他控件,并进行相应的操作。
--结束END--
本文标题: android inflate的用法是什么
本文链接: https://www.lsjlt.com/news/429315.html(转载时请注明来源链接)
有问题或投稿请发送至: 邮箱/279061341@qq.com QQ/279061341
下载Word文档到电脑,方便收藏和打印~
2024-05-16
2024-05-16
2024-05-16
2024-05-16
2024-05-16
2024-05-16
2024-05-16
2024-05-16
2024-05-16
2024-05-16
回答
回答
回答
回答
回答
回答
回答
回答
回答
回答
0